Abstract :
Moderate-resolution Imaging Spectroradiometer (MODIS) is regarded as the important detection instrument onboard the TERRA and AQUA satellites, and its data is multi-spectral. Compared with NOAA-AVHRR and other Landsats, besides more frequently it transits, more extensive area with lower cost, MODIS has higher spatial resolution and spectral resolution. These characteristics are helpful to recognize and real-time monitor the type of surface. Based on the character of MODIS data, this paper focuses on the research of marine oil slick classification. Firstly, obtain each band data of oil slick area to create oil slick characteristic vector and spectral library, secondly, set up the threshold according to the spectral library, finally, classify the oil slick area. Because of the different character of oil slick area in each band and the distortion at random, this paper researches the problem of band selection. The experimental results show that the proposed method has well effect on marine oil slick area classification.
